 | CIGRFDateRange Method |
Determine the range of years covered by an IGRF or DGRF file

Parameters
- gxNetShared
- Type: GeoEngine.Core.GXNetXCGXNETCore
A shared CGXNETCore - file_name
- Type: SystemString
Model data file name - min
- Type: SystemDouble
Minimum year (<define>rMAX</define> if none found) - max
- Type: SystemDouble
Maximum year (<define>rMIN</define> if none found)
Remarks
This is useful when using a DGRF file, because the system is set
up only to calculate for years within the date range, and will
return an error otherwise.
